Arsenal is looking for a new winger this summer, and Monaco's Maghnes Aklioouche star is on their target list.

The Gunners are pursuing a number of new contracts this summer, but so far has only confirmed the appearance of goalkeeper Kepa Arrizabalaga from Chelsea for £ 5 million. The midfield will be enhanced when both Martin Zubimendi and Christian Norgaard are expected to come, while the process of finding a new striker is still continuing.

Viktor Gyokeres and Benjamin Sesko are still the two most feasible options in the striker position, although the negotiation process is facing difficulties. Eberchi Eze also emerged as Arsenal's target while they were still looking for a new winger.

Maghnes Aklououche of Monaco Lot on Arsenal's triangle.

Monaco's Maghnes Aklououche caught Arsenal's sights.

Players like Nico Williams and Noni Madueke have been rumored to be moved to the Emirates, while there is information that Maglioouche's Maghnes Aklououche has caught the eye of the North London team.

The 23 -year -old has played in the last two seasons in the Monaco shirt. Aklououche has scored 7 goals after 43 appearances in all competitions in the last season, and is also a creative player when there are 10 assists in 32 matches in Ligue 1.

He has not yet launched the French national team, but has been summoned into the U21 team and played regularly in the Olympic Campaign in Paris 2024. L'Equipe reported that Arsenal was not the only team to admire Aklouche, when MU, Tottenham, Nottingham Forest and Man City were all thought to be interested in England.

Monaco will not let Aklououche leave at a cheap price, the national team values ​​this young star at about 60 million pounds. Another option for Arsenal could be Atalanta's Ademola Lookman, a cheaper contract because his price could be about 43 million pounds.
